Annual Garden Club Gala set for Saturday

2 min read

The Pine Island Garden Club’s 15th annual gala will be held Saturday from 9 a.m. until 2 p.m. The event will take place at Garden Club Park, just one block north of Island Center on Stringfellow Road.

Parking and admission are free.

A variety of vendors will be selling plants, trees, herbs, crafts, art, food and more. There will be a white elephant sale, silent auction, raffle and baked goods (including gluten-free).

Raffle tickets will be available at the gala, from Garden Club members or at the Pine Island Chamber of Commerce. Raffle tickets are $1 each or six for $5.

Master Gardeners will be available to answer gardening questions, and will present four different demonstrations: “Growing Orchids in Southwest Florida;” “Free and Easy: Fun Floral Arrangements Using Plants from Your Garden;” “Healing Herbs;” and “Growing Bonsai.”

Garden Club volunteers will staff a Children’s Table for kids to plant plants and make garden crafts to take home.

Raffle prizes include gift certificates from local restaurants and businesses, Winn-Dixie gift cards, gift baskets, plants, arts and craft, and lots of other great items. Raffle tickets can be purchased at Winn-Dixie on Wednesday, from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m., and at the gala.

Ticket sales will end at 12:30 p.m. and the raffle prize drawings will immediately follow. You do not have to be present to win.

All funds generated by the gala will be distributed to the Calusa Land Trust, PAWS, Beacon of H.O.P.E., and CROW.
